Luxury furniture is not defined by how it looks at first glance — but by how it is made, how it feels in use, and how well it endures over time.
A piece may appear impressive in a showroom, but only well-crafted furniture can maintain its refinement after years of daily living.
1. Material Depth
High-quality furniture always begins with carefully selected materials:
-
Natural wood veneers with unique grain patterns that add visual depth
-
Premium upholstery fabrics sourced from international mills
-
Multi-layer finishes that protect and enhance the natural beauty of materials

2. Craftsmanship in the Details
The difference between good furniture and exceptional furniture lies in the details:
-
Even, precise stitching
-
Balanced proportions
-
Seamless transitions between materials

3. Comfort as a Design Principle
Quality is not only visual — it is experiential.
A well-designed sofa supports the body naturally.
A dining chair invites you to sit comfortably throughout a meal.
This level of comfort comes from:
-
Design experience
-
Material understanding
-
Continuous refinement and testing
4. Timelessness
Trends evolve.
But proportion, balance, and quality endure.
Luxury furniture is not designed to impress temporarily — but to remain relevant and meaningful over time.
